How to Make Greek Chicken Marinade

Follow these simple steps to prepare juicy grilled Greek chicken.

1. Prepare the Marinade

In a bowl, whisk together:

  • olive oil
  • lemon juice
  • minced garlic
  • oregano
  • salt
  • pepper

If using Greek yogurt or honey, add them to the bowl and whisk until smooth.

2. Prepare the Chicken

Use a fork to gently pierce small holes throughout the chicken breasts. This helps the marinade soak deeper into the meat.

Place the chicken in a large Ziploc bag and pour the marinade over it.

3. Marinate the Chicken

Let the chicken marinate for at least 60 minutes.

For the best flavor and tenderness, marinate for 3 to 5 hours.

4. Grill the Chicken

Preheat your grill to medium heat.

Lightly brush oil on the grill grates to prevent sticking.

Place the chicken on the grill and cook for 5 to 6 minutes per side, depending on thickness.

The chicken is fully cooked when the internal temperature reaches 165°F.

Using a meat thermometer helps ensure accurate cooking.

5. Let the Chicken Rest

After grilling, allow the chicken to rest for 5–10 minutes.

This step helps keep the juices inside the meat and makes the chicken more tender.

Before serving, drizzle with a little extra olive oil and slice if desired.

Greek Chicken Marinade Recipe

Juicy grilled Greek chicken made with olive oil, fresh lemon juice, garlic, oregano, and simple spices for a bright Mediterranean flavor.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 1 hour
Servings: 4 Servings
Course: Dinner, Lunch
Cuisine: Greek

Ingredients
  

  • 2 lbs Chicken Breast * about 4 breasts
  • 1/2 cup Extra-Virgin Olive Oil
  • 3 Tablespoons Fresh Lemon Juice from 2 lemons
  • 5 Garlic Cloves finely minced
  • 1 Tablespoon Dried Oregano
  • 2 teaspoons Salt
  • 1 teaspoon Pepper
Optional:
  • 1 teaspoon Honey optional
  • 1/4 cup Greek Yogurt

Method
 

Prepare the Marinade
  1. In a medium bowl, combine the olive oil, fresh lemon juice, minced garlic, dried oregano, salt, and pepper. Stir well until everything is evenly mixed. If you are using Greek yogurt and honey, add them at this stage and whisk until the marinade becomes smooth and well blended.
Marinate the Chicken
  1. Use a fork to gently pierce the chicken breasts all over. This step helps the marinade soak deeper into the meat. Place the chicken in a large Ziploc bag and pour the prepared marinade over it. Seal the bag and move the chicken around so it is fully coated.
  2. Let the chicken marinate for at least 60 minutes, but for the best flavor and tenderness, allow it to marinate for 4–5 hours.
Grill the Chicken
  1. Preheat your grill to medium heat. Lightly brush the grill grates with oil to help prevent sticking. Place the marinated chicken on the grill and cook for about 5–6 minutes per side, depending on the thickness of the chicken breasts.
  2. The chicken is fully cooked when the internal temperature reaches 165°F. Using a meat thermometer helps ensure accurate cooking.
Rest and Serve
  1. Remove the chicken from the grill and allow it to rest for 5–10 minutes. This helps the juices stay inside the meat, keeping the chicken moist and tender. Before serving, drizzle with a little extra-virgin olive oil and slice if desired.

Notes

Chicken can be breast, thighs, tenders, or thinly sliced breast. Fresh lemon juice gives the best flavor. Marinate for at least 60 minutes but 4–5 hours is ideal.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use chicken thighs instead of breasts?

Yes. Chicken thighs work very well with this marinade and often stay even juicier when grilled.

How long should I marinate Greek chicken?

At least 60 minutes, but 3–5 hours gives the best flavor.

Can this marinade be used for baking instead of grilling?

Yes. The chicken can also be baked if you prefer not to grill.

Can I prepare the marinade ahead of time?

Yes. You can mix the marinade ingredients ahead and store them in the refrigerator until ready to use.
